Bureau of Energy Efficiency star stickers are affixed to almost every major appliance in India, yet few buyers know how those ratings translate to actual monthly savings. Paying a premium for a top rated appliance only pays off if your daily operating hours justify the extra upfront cost.

How Energy Ratings are Calculated

BEE ratings evaluate total energy efficiency based on standardized test conditions calibrated for typical tropical climates. Because rating parameters tighten every few years, a five star rating from three years ago may match a current three star rating today.

Calculating Your Real World Payback Period

If an air conditioner or refrigerator runs for twelve hours daily, the electricity savings of a five star model will offset its higher purchase price within two years. For guest bedrooms or seasonal appliances running only two hours a day, a budget friendly three star model is often the smarter financial choice.

Combining Inverter Compressors with Star Ratings

Inverter technology continuously adjusts motor speed based on thermal demand rather than switching on and off repeatedly. When paired with a four or five star energy rating, an inverter appliance provides optimal indoor climate control while keeping summer utility costs manageable.
